是指在前端开发中,访问和操作动态StyleSheet属性时可能遇到的类型相关的问题。
动态StyleSheet属性是指在JavaScript中通过操作DOM来动态修改样式表(CSS)的属性。在HTML中,可以通过<style>
标签或外部CSS文件来定义样式,而在JavaScript中,可以通过操作document.styleSheets
对象来访问和修改这些样式。
在访问动态StyleSheet属性时,常见的类型问题包括:
document.styleSheets
属性来获取页面中所有的样式表对象。该属性返回一个类数组对象,可以通过索引来访问特定的样式表对象。cssRules
或rules
属性来访问。这些属性返回一个类数组对象,可以通过索引来访问特定的样式规则。style
属性来访问和修改。可以使用style
对象的属性或方法来获取或设置特定的样式属性值。selectorText
属性来访问。可以使用selectorText
属性来获取或设置特定样式规则的选择器文本。getPropertyValue()
方法来获取。该方法接受一个样式属性名作为参数,并返回对应的属性值。style
对象的cssText
属性来获取。该属性返回一个字符串,包含了样式规则的完整文本,其中包括优先级信息。动态StyleSheet属性访问的类型问题在前端开发中非常常见,特别是在需要动态修改页面样式的情况下。通过了解和掌握上述类型问题的解决方法,开发工程师可以更好地操作和控制页面样式,实现丰富的用户界面效果。
腾讯云相关产品和产品介绍链接地址: